Don't Make My Mistake

/TLDR at the bottom/

This may seem obvious, but it's something that can easily be overlooked and end up costing you a lot of time.

I started my EB-3 process in 2023. Until this year, I honestly didn't believe the Visa Bulletin for EB-3 Skilled would move as quickly as it did. Then, to my surprise, I became current.

I knew I needed to have all my documents ready, so that wasn't a problem. The issue was that I took my lawyer's advice too literally when she told me not to worry about adding my spouse to the case because it could be done later which was ok with us as we bith have dual citizenship and had some plan already.

At the time, she was my girlfriend. After we became current, we got married within a week and immediately submitted all the required documents to the lawyer.

What I wasn't aware of is that adding a spouse to an already active case can take time. A lot of time. It's been over a month so far, and we're still waiting. The Public Inquiry process has been very slow.

I'm frustrated with myself for not doing more research and asking more questions. I'm also disappointed that my lawyer didn't mention that adding a spouse later could create delays, especially since they have experience with these cases.

My advice: do everything you can as early as possible, even if you're not current yet. Don't assume that "we can do it later" means it won't affect your timeline.

Good luck to everyone going through the process.

TL;DR: I followed my lawyer's advice and waited to add my future spouse to my EB-3 case. After becoming current, we got married and started the process, but adding her has taken over a month and is still not completed. Prepare everything as early as possible, even if you aren't current yet.

Refund and 1 star review

The customer placed an order, and I shipped it promptly. Two days later, the tracking unexpectedly changed to "Delivered," which was impossible since the package was being shipped from Asia to Tenerife, Spain.

After investigating, I discovered that the package had been returned because our national postal service does not deliver to the Canary Islands. As soon as I learned of the issue, I contacted the customer, explained the situation, apologized for the inconvenience, and offered two options: either reship the order to a mainland Spain address if that would work for them, or provide a full refund.

The customer requested a refund, which I processed immediately. The following day, the customer left a 1-star review stating, "I do not recommend."

Afterward, the customer sent me a message saying they would not change the review until they received the refund. I explained that the refund had already been processed on May 29, but the customer replied that they had not yet received it. As refunds can take several business days to appear depending on the payment provider, this delay is outside of my control.
